Artist Statement

Coming out is a lifelong journey of exploring and accepting multiple parts of ourselves and striving to identify and nurture what is always present. As an artist I experience this in every part of my being. I paint as a form of dialog, drawing from complex layers of memory that address identity, trauma, joy and intimacy - bringing all to a simpler surface.  My work is implicit, not conveying a specific narrative but owning the characters that sometimes emerge be them animal, human or other.  A conversation appears as the layering brings forward a story of sorts. I paint to bring voice to unresolved relationships, making peace with life’s turbulence while seeking humor within the chaos.

I was given the fortunate experience of observing my mother paint and draw often during my early years and although mesmerized and admiring – I equated the experience as complex and at times conflicted. I chose instead photography as my medium and for several years worked as a photographer and educational media producer. While parenting my child I pursued a career in arts administration and program management in Boston and then New York. I began to paint while earning a BFA from Tufts University, SMFA, Boston. I now dedicate myself full-time to my painting practice working from my studio in South Boston. 

I have exhibited work from Boston to Los Angeles and participated in numerous residencies from Montana to the Hudson Valley. My work is in several private collections.
